Select CheckIn Date
Select CheckOut Date
You are booking hotel for more than 30 days
Seminyak, Bali | 3 minutes walk to Seminyak Beach
Location rated 4.3 by guests
Nusa Penida
Near Uluwatu Beach
Near Uluwatu Beach
Nusa Penida
Seminyak
Ubud
Ubud
North Kuta
Ubud
Nusa Penida
Seminyak
Ubud
Seminyak
Bali
Pemuteran
Near Uluwatu Beach
Ubud
Seminyak
Kuta
Nusa Penida
Jimbaran
Ubud
Ubud
Tabanan
Seminyak
Ubud
Near Sanur Beach
Jimbaran
Seminyak
Ubud
Ubud
Kuta
Ubud
Bali
Mataram
Licin
Gili Trawangan
Mangsit
Glagah
Prigen
Kalipuro